ページへ戻る

− Links

 印刷 

たまにwiki本文のtext、ownerがapacheで707になっている :: XOOPS マニア

UsersWiki:matchee/雑記帳/サーバ側のxpWikiのprivateフォルダ内の所有者

ページ内コンテンツ
  • たまにwiki本文のtext、ownerがapacheで707になっている
    • 概要・原因・まとめ(きれてないけれど...)
      • 追記/一言/戯れ言/思いつき/気分転換/...などなど、コメント〜〜〜 :shy:
    • メモ
      • 2009-11-15 メモ
      • 2009-09-16 メモ

たまにwiki本文のtext、ownerがapacheで707になっている anchor.png[1]

  • 関連 -- PHP が Apacheモード or CGIモード, ...
Page Top

概要・原因・まとめ(きれてないけれど...) anchor.png[2]

  • 概要 -- ファイル所有者が当方じゃなく、apache となり、権限が707とならないファイルが生成されている様だ。
  • 原因 -- 下記に頂いた、nao-pon[3]さんのコメントより
    • PHP が Apache のモジュールとして動いているなら*1 通常新規作成されたファイルの Owner は apache, パーミッションは 644 となります。 XREA では、PHPが作成したファイルは定期的に所有者を各ユーザー名にして、パーミッションを 707 に変更する仕様となっています。[重要] PHPから作成されるファイルの所有権の定期的な変更について - XREA&CORE SUPPORT BOARD[4] 多分 CORESERVER も同じ仕様だと思われるので、パーミッションの食い違いについては特に問題ないと思われます。 -- nao-pon[3] 2009-11-16 (月) 08:59:13
    • 問題はタイムスタンプが正常に更新されないこと。もしくは、おかしな値がセットされることだと思います。原因は今のところ分かりません。 :what: -- nao-pon[3] 2009-11-16 (月) 09:01:18
Page Top

追記/一言/戯れ言/思いつき/気分転換/...などなど、コメント〜〜〜 :shy: anchor.png[5]

最新の5件を表示しています。 コメントページを参照[6]

  • 上記、何をどう対処(自サイトでの対応/何を調べればよいか/...etc)すれば良いやら... [worried] -- matchee[7] 2009-09-16 (水) 13:42:51
    • なるべく効率よく質問する為にも当方サイトではなく、こちらで雑記。 :-D -- matchee[7] 2009-09-16 (水) 13:43:13
  • 2009-09-16 に引き続き、ちょっと気づいたので、追記〜 :thumb_up: -- matchee[7] 2009-11-16 (月) 02:41:44
  • PHP が Apache のモジュールとして動いているなら*1 通常新規作成されたファイルの Owner は apache, パーミッションは 644 となります。 XREA では、PHPが作成したファイルは定期的に所有者を各ユーザー名にして、パーミッションを 707 に変更する仕様となっています。[重要] PHPから作成されるファイルの所有権の定期的な変更について - XREA&CORE SUPPORT BOARD[4] 多分 CORESERVER も同じ仕様だと思われるので、パーミッションの食い違いについては特に問題ないと思われます。 -- nao-pon[3] 2009-11-16 (月) 08:59:13
  • 問題はタイムスタンプが正常に更新されないこと。もしくは、おかしな値がセットされることだと思います。原因は今のところ分かりません。 :what: -- nao-pon[3] 2009-11-16 (月) 09:01:18
    • PHP には ApacheモードとCGIモードというのがあるんですか。知りませんでした [worried] 。サーバ側の仕様の情報まで頂いて、ありがとうございます。当方はそのページ発見できませんでした(^^;。CORESERVERの方はまだ殆ど情報探せてなかったのですが... :hammer: 。問題のタイムスタンプは、どうしようかなぁ...。たまにでも、2009-09-16 メモで書いてる乱暴な対処(?)でとりあえず凌ぐかな...。*2 。情報ありがとうございました〜 :-D [8] -- matchee[7] 2009-11-16 (月) 10:51:44
お名前:
by pcomment.inc.php
Page Top

メモ anchor.png[9]

Page Top

2009-11-15 メモ anchor.png[10]

1snapshot_091115_01.gif[14]
  • 最近作成したページに、New! New がついてないページがあった。
  • そのページの日付を見てみると、日付がおかしいことに... (時刻が 00:00:00 が一杯あったり...)
  • 最近作成、更新したページばかりなのに。
    • 2003-04-30 とか、年がおかしいモノもあったり...
2snapshot_091115_02.gif[15]
  • サーバ側の XOOPS_ROOT_PATH[16]/modules/wiki/private/wiki を FTPソフト(WinSCP)で見てみた。
  • 2003-04-30 の日付のファイルを発見。
3snapshot_091115_03.gif[17]
  • 更新日時 が 2003-04-30 を開く。
  • Let's note CF-T1 に関して書いたぺーじであったので、1のリスト上のページと一緒だと思い、ページを開いてみる。
4snapshot_091115_04.gif[18]
  • そのページ。
5snapshot_091115_05.gif[19]
  • そのページの履歴を見てみた。
  • たしかに、FTP で開いた TEXT と合致していること確認。
  • 履歴中の Rev1とRev現行*3を見てみると。
  • なんで :-?

  • どうしてなんだろなぁ... :what:
  • サーバ側の問題なんだろか? (当方は CORESERVER.jp[20] の CORE-A を利用中)。
  • ま、ちょっとずつ進んでいきましょ :-P
    今日はここまで!!
Page Top

2009-09-16 メモ anchor.png[21]

  • 現在環境 -- xpWiki[12] Ver 4.02.20 (以前のバージョンでもあったような)
  • 現象メモ
    1. XOOPS_ROOT_PATH[16]/modules/xpwiki[12]/private/配下の、wiki、backup、diffほか配下のファイルにて
    2. 当方オーナーのファイルばかりなのだが、時折、apache となっているものが見られる。
    3. それらのファイルの権限が、707とかになっていなく、それで、xpWiki[12]の動作に影響している様に思われる。
  • 思い出しメモ
    1. XCL内に、xpwiki[12] とは別名の xpwiki[12]を導入し、初期設定など確認後、初期ページを削除
    2. 削除後にいつも表示される「RecentDeleted」が表示されず、ページ一覧(?cmd=list)に、そもそもRecentDeletedが表示されないなど、???
    3. XCL管理者ユーザでログイン後、xpWiki[12]の「データーベースシンクロ」を該当wikiで実施しても、表示されず
    4. 該当モジュールを非アクティブにして更新したり、アンインストール、サーバ側から削除、再度インストール、なんかうまくいってないような・・ :-?
    5. RecentDeleted が上手く表示されなかったり、色々試した後*4、今度は表示されるけど、ページ削除していっても、そのページがRecentDeletedに追加されないなど、???な感じ。
  • 乱暴な対処メモ
    1. xpWiki[12]モジュールが、サーバのファイルとの連携が上手くいってないとかかな :what: 、と思って、FTPクライアント WinSCP でフォルダサーフィンしてみたら、オーナーが 当方のものではなく、apacheで権限が707じゃないファイルが多数見受けられた...
    2. apache が所有者のファイル、当方に権限変更の権限がなく、一度ローカルにコピーし、サーバ側のファイル削除後、ローカルを再度サーバへアップ、で当方が所有者となるようにした、ということしたが(うーん、荒技だったか [worried] )
  • 考察
    1. 当方のインストールとかバージョンアップの仕方に問題あるのかな?
      • ちなみに、Ver 4.02.20へのVersionUpでは、アプリケーションの WinSCP ではなく、レンタルサーバのWeb画面のFTPにより、サーバへ一時フォルダを作成の上、アップロード(ZIPで)、解凍され、それを、XOOPS_TRUST_PATH[22]へ移動処理で、上書きしたつもりなのだが、、、
    2. でも、それ以前にも、似たようなことあったような。

*1 CGIモードでないなら
*2 あまりにひどい、となると、ホスティング業者変更も視野に入れた方が良いのだろうけど、面倒だなぁ :talky:
*3 Rev=Revision,英語で改訂番号を Revision Number です。ご参考に
*4 再インストール時だったかな?

Last-modified: 2009-11-16 (月) 10:51:46 (JST) (5267d) by nao-pon